No. 19 Softball’s Mary Iakopo named Big 12 Conference Player of the Week
04.05.2022 | Softball
Last Friday, the senior C/1B hit a two-out, three-run walk-off HR to complete a 7-5 win over Iowa State
AUSTIN, Texas – A stellar week's effort has helped No. 19 Texas softball's (29-10-1) Mary Iakopo earn her first career selection as the Big 12 Conference Player of the Week (April 5).
This marks Texas' fourth weekly league honor of the season. Freshman C/1B Katie Cimusz (March 8) & junior designated player McKenzie Parker (March 22) previously reaped Big 12 Conference Player of the Week accolades, while Hailey Dolcini was also tabbed as the Big 12 Conference Co-Pitcher of the Week (March 29).
Iakopo powered the Longhorns last week against Louisiana and Iowa State by hitting .545 (6-for-11) overall with four runs scored, six walks, two HR's and seven RBIs. The Carson, Calif., native hit safely in all four games, reached base safely in 12-of-17 total plate appearances, slugged at a 1.091 clip and posted a 1.798 OPS.
Included in her week's efforts was a clutch two-out, three-run walk-off HR in the bottom of the seventh inning to complete a comeback, 7-5 win over Iowa State (April 1). In game two against the Cyclones, Iakopo went 3-for-4 with a walk and three RBIs as the Longhorns fought back from multiple deficits to an 11-10 (8 inn.) triumph. In the finale, she crushed a 272-foot blast off the top of the McCombs Field scoreboard and walked three times, while reaching base safely in all four plate appearances, as Texas completed a sweep, 7-2.
The senior C/1B is currently riding a 12-game reached base streak heading into Wednesday's home match-up against UT Arlington (6 p.m. CT – Longhorn Network). Over that stretch, Iakopo is hitting at a .469 clip (15-for-32) with 12 runs scored, three doubles, three HR's and 14 RBIs.
